A vast majority of Indians who shop furniture are going in for both online and offline furniture purchase. Home furniture market in the country is set to increase from $25 billion to $35 billion by 2020.The market is expected to grow at an annual rate of 13% between 2013 and 2015. The sector employs more than 4.11 million people and is expected to almost triple to 11.29 million by 2022.

Both on-line and off-line players are setting sights on this growing market. There is a stiff competition between on-line and off-line operators. Both the parties are fine tuning their market strategies to have more share of the market. Gurgaon-based FabFurnish has launched a content-driven, local market place on its website for customers, looking for specific products. On line furniture, design firm Homelane is looking to raise 420 millions to take advantage of the growth in the home furniture market.
